The ever-evolving landscape of telecommunications is witnessing a significant shift with the integration of container networking into 5G and cable deployments. The adoption of cloud-native principles and the utilization of advanced networking paradigms are reshaping how services are deployed, managed, and scaled in the industry.
The Rise of Container Adoption in Network Engineering
Embracing Cloud-Native Principles
Containerization in network engineering is not just an emerging trend but a strategic move embracing cloud-native principles that bolster flexibility and operational efficiency. Immutable infrastructure ensures consistency and reliability across environments, while declarative APIs hallmark the shift to a more manageable and automated approach. GitOps further streamlines workflows, leveraging version control for infrastructure and application deployment, which is critical in fast-paced network scenarios.
The Role of Kubernetes in Network Scalability
The orchestration prowess of Kubernetes has been a boon to network scalability. The platform’s inherent ability to handle container management has proven indispensable for network functions requiring enhanced performance and easier manageability. Robust load balancing features, which are native to Kubernetes, further contribute to processing network traffic more efficiently, ensuring that network services are consistently performing at their peak.
Advancements in Container Networking
Performance Improvement with Inline Service Meshes
The implementation of inline service meshes, such as Cilium and Isovalent’s Cluster Mesh, signals a pivotal advancement within container networking. These technologies essentially cut out the extra network hop that previous service mesh generations required by integrating directly into the Container Network Interface (CNI). This not only addresses the latency overhead issue but also leads to improved throughput and responsiveness of network functions.
Simplified Management and Security Advances
Advancements in service meshes extend beyond just performance. They also bring a simplified management experience and fortified security measures. Inline service meshes afford administrators the luxury of simpler configurations and the confidence of built-in security practices that are critical in an era of increased cyber threats. By leveraging kernel features such as network namespaces and eBPF, these tools enable secure multi-tenancy and robust isolation within cluster deployments.
Multi-Cluster Network Deployments
Leveraging Kubernetes for Multi-Cluster Support
Kubernetes steps in as a hero in the realm of multi-cluster management with projects like KubeFed leading the charge. By enabling network functions to span across several clusters, Kubernetes furthers the possibilities for scale and resilience in deployments where VNFs (Virtual Network Functions) must perform effectively regardless of their geographic or cloud-specific location, streamlining network operations considerably.
IP Address Management Across Clusters
Networking across Kubernetes clusters is made easier with IPAM plugins, like Calico and Cilium, that transcend the limitations of overlay technologies and addressing schemes. These plugins act as crucial underpinnings for consistent networking performance, ensuring stability and allowing seamless multi-cloud and distributed NFV deployments, essential for today’s expansive telecom infrastructures.
Accelerating NFV Workloads with Hardware Enhancements
The Impact of SmartNICs and GPUs
Hardware acceleration is no longer a nice-to-have but a necessity as NFV workloads increase in intensity and complexity. SmartNICs and GPUs are now pivotal components in the pursuit of meeting the high data demands of network functions like vBNG, vCMTS, and vRAN. These hardware solutions lend substantial processing prowess, ensuring network services can meet and exceed performance expectations.
The Emergence of Data Processing Units (DPUs)
The advent of DPUs presents an exciting new frontier in network infrastructure innovation. Tasked with offloading network functions from CPUs, DPUs offer a leap in data center capabilities. Their ability to accelerate networking tasks ensures CPUs are freed up to handle other critical processes, enabling a new echelon of efficiency and performance within the deployment of NFVi frameworks.
Multi-Tenancy in Container Networking
Isolation and Access Management
In multi-tenant environments, the necessity of properly segregating workloads is paramount. Kubernetes namespaces make this particularly manageable, segregating services in a way that’s both secure and efficient. When paired with RBAC (Role-Based Access Control), this provides a robust framework for access management, ensuring that each tenant’s data and services are isolated and protected within the shared infrastructure.
Tools for Enhanced Separation
Achieving multi-tenancy with finesse requires tools that support varied degrees of separation. Virtual clusters and dedicated control planes offer another layer of isolation. Projects like vCluster and the Virtual Kubelet present administrators with options to create virtualized environments within clusters, which not only enhance security but also allow for more granular control over resources and access for different user groups.
Tackling the Complexity of Container Networking
Container Networking in 5G’s Growth Phase
As the customer base for 5G services escalates, the demands on cloud environments grow correspondingly. Efficiently deploying and managing containerized 5G workloads becomes a cornerstone for telecom providers. Platforms like the VMware Telco Cloud Platform are designed with this in mind, offering resource optimization and management capabilities tailored for the unique needs of 5G technology.
Security at the Forefront of Container Networking
The telecommunications arena is undergoing a substantial transformation as it begins to harness container networking within the realms of 5G and broadband infrastructure. This shift embraces the principles of cloud technology, which are fundamentally changing the approaches used in service deployment, management, and scaling. The industry is leveraging cutting-edge network designs that coincide with the rise of cloud-native frameworks, ensuring more efficient and flexible systems. This advancement represents a pivotal change in strategy and operations, optimizing how telecommunication entities can respond to an ever-increasing demand for speed and reliability. With these innovative implementations, telecommunication networks are set to become more robust, agile, and capable of handling the dynamic requirements of modern communication and data exchange.